    5.0.1: QuickLink Lock Screen Widgets Your last QuickLink code can now be displayed in a Lock Screen Widget, so you'll never forget it in performance. 5.0: Introducing WikiTest v5! WikiTest v5 brings loads of new features and updates. Here are just a few of them: Full Redesign WikiTest's effect has four distinct stages: you *pair* with your spectator, you then get a *peek* of their search, you *force* a word on the page, and then you *redirect* the spectator at the conclusion of the effect. WikiTest’s main screen has been redesigned to reflect this - it’s now broken up in order let you quickly set options for each of these four stages to best suit your performance. QuickLink* A QuickLink is a brand new pairing method, which generates a short, direct link which lets you pair directly with the spectator’s phone, straight to any article. In some situations, it might be desirable to skip WikiTest’s preamble and get straight to WikiTest’s effect. Opening a QuickLink on the spectator’s phone will bring them to a paired WikiTest page article for whatever you desire, as a quick get-in for WikiTest. Presets As many performers enjoy using WikiTest in different ways, I’m also introducing *Presets*. Presets let you set and quickly change between different performance configurations. If you’re performing WikiTest in person, you may use the calculator to pair, the peek screen to peek, the default MOABT force words, and manual redirect. However, in a virtual show, you might prefer to use AutoPair, a bluetooth peek device, custom force words and Automatic redirect. Presets let you quickly jump between these states, without having to figure out exactly what switches to turn on and off to get you there. You can even set a preset to launch automatically when you open WikiTest, replacing the previous “Default Screen” option. Quick Actions Accessible from the main screen, Quick Actions let you quickly trigger a WikiTest redirect, access the peek screen, check your peek history and more. Connection Indicator The collapsed Quick Actions menu also displays a connection indicator, giving you reassurance in performance. Custom Article Text WikiTest users have been able to write custom article text for a while. In WikiTest v5, I’ve made it much easier to do so in the app. You can now write multiple custom texts and save them in to a “custom text library” within the app, and jump between them as and when you please. You can then view an example article to see how the text will appear, and even share them to other users, such as the WikiTest Facebook Group. Pro Features For All Users Some Pro Tools features are now accessible for all WikiTest users, such as the Peek History, which now links directly to the Wikipedia article letting you quickly check the page, as well as WikiTest & Diverter integration. Image Peek Improvements* You can now have a backup image source help ensure that an image of the search term is displayed, even if the Wikipedia article doesn’t contain one. If saved, the photo can now also be backdated. Article Extract* Along with the Live Peek and Image Peek, WikiTest can display a short article extract from the searched article on both the Peek Screen and the Apple Watch app. Plus… - Calculator hugely improved to match modern devices - Account management improvements - Emulate text article style improved and works in more languages - NFC improvements - NFC tags can be used indefinitely whilst the WikiTest app is open - Notifications reorganised with the peek in the title for external peek devices - Apple Watch improvements: new Wrist Turn behaviours to hide peek and now displays Article Extract - AutoPair can now be triggered with a double button press - Auto Redirect no longer needs the WikiTest app open *Pro Tools required.
